Within the interior of a cashel (GA096-025----). Redington (1916a, 53) refers to 'two filled-in souterrains' in the cashel, while and McCaffrey (1952, 160, no. 50) states 'a souterrain is present in the interior. On inspection the site was so densely overgrown with thorn and scrub it was completely inaccessible.
Compiled by: Galway Archaeological Survey, UCG
